In this Sonnet which
apparently stands alone, the poet reflects on the folly of bestowing excessive
care on the body, the soul's outer covering and ministering servant.The sonnets
were apparently composed during a period of ten or a dozen years starting in
about 1592-1593.The general scope of the Sonnet was taken into account.Shakespeare have held the Sonnets to be merely dramatic and
couldn’t have conceived that poems. So, this poem is ilustrate the
spirit and inner meaning of Shakespeare's growth in life.
Firstly, a main register of the poem deals with religion. In lines
one and two describe the soul is to be housed in the earth as well as in the center
of body because it is indulged in the temporal. The individual are subsequently
engaged in a war within itself between the desire for the transitory world
versus the need for spirituality.This internal war between the soul and the
body are hinted by the word “array” (line 2) which often connected with elements of war. It is inevitable
battle that occurs between the soul and the bodyand God. So, the poet concernwith morality
such us civil battle.

The last, talk about attitude in The late Dr. Ingle by maintained "that 'array' in this Sonnet
means ill-treat or bring into evil condition"
(Shakespeare: the Man and the Book, Pt. I. p. 166). But the context
seems to preclude this meaning, whatever might be the possible sense of
"array" in another connection.So, thesubsequent history of
